Born and raised in Shaker Heights, the prim and proper Mrs. Richardson—who, in a nod to her need for order, respect, and control, is hardly ever referred to by her first name—comes from a well-to-do family whose assets include, among other things, a small rental property which serves as a source of supplemental income. Little Fires Everywhere tells the story of two families in the Shaker Heights suburb of Cleveland: the Richardsons (Reese plays matriarch Elena Richardson, a mother of four teenagers) and the Warrens (Kerry plays Mia Warren, itinerant artist and single mom to 15-year-old Pearl).
